This is a pressure sensor that measures and transmits real-time hydraulic system pressure data to the machine's control unit. It is built with high-quality components to provide accurate and stable readings, unlike a worn sensor that may drift or fail intermittently. Operators may notice sluggish hydraulic response, erratic boom or bucket movements, or dashboard warning lights related to hydraulic pressure when this sensor is faulty.

Disconnect main battery before working on electrical components. Use dielectric grease on all connector pins. Check ground connections — most electrical faults trace to poor grounds. Test with multimeter before installing new parts.

Initial symptoms of a failing pressure sensor may include inaccurate hydraulic pressure readings or intermittent warning lights. If ignored, the sensor can provide consistently false data, leading to suboptimal hydraulic performance or system protection shutdowns. Continued operation with a faulty sensor can cause excessive wear on hydraulic components due to incorrect pressure regulation.
Ensure the hydraulic system is properly depressurized before attempting removal to prevent injury and fluid loss. Use the correct thread sealant to avoid leaks and contamination.
Check the hydraulic fluid level and filter condition when replacing the pressure sensor.
